服务器自动化运行:高效运维的秘密武器

服务器如何自动化运行

时间:2024-10-15 09:47


在当今数字化时代,服务器的自动化运行不仅是提升运维效率的关键,更是确保业务连续性、降低人力成本、加速创新步伐的基石

    一个高效运作的自动化服务器环境,能够显著增强企业的竞争力,以下将深入探讨服务器如何实现自动化运行,并阐述其不可或缺的重要性

     服务器自动化运行的基石:脚本与工具 服务器自动化运行的核心在于利用脚本语言(如Bash、Python)和专业的自动化工具(如Ansible、Chef、Puppet)来执行重复性任务

    这些脚本和工具能够根据预设的规则和逻辑,自动完成系统配置、软件部署、安全补丁更新、监控报警等一系列操作

    通过编写和维护这些自动化脚本,管理员可以摆脱繁琐的手动操作,将精力集中在更复杂、更具战略性的工作上

     流程化与版本控制 为了实现高效的自动化运行,服务器配置和脚本管理必须实现流程化和版本控制

    采用CI/CD(持续集成/持续部署)流程,可以确保每次代码提交或配置变更都能自动进行测试、构建和部署,极大地缩短了产品从开发到上线的周期

    同时,利用Git等版本控制系统,可以追踪每一次变更,确保配置的可追溯性和可恢复性,为团队协作和故障排查提供了坚实基础

     自动化监控与故障恢复 自动化监控是保障服务器稳定运行的重要环节

    通过部署监控工具(如Zabbix、Prometheus),可以实时监控服务器的性能指标、资源使用情况、应用状态等关键信息

    当系统出现异常或达到预设阈值时,自动触发报警机制,甚至执行预设的故障恢复脚本,如自动重启服务、切换备用服务器等,从而快速响应问题,减少停机时间

     安全与合规性 自动化同样在服务器安全和合规性方面发挥着重要作用

    通过自动化脚本定期更新安全补丁、执行安全扫描、配置防火墙规则等,可以有效提升系统的安全防护能力

    同时,自动化还可以帮助确保所有服务器配置都符合行业标准和法规要求,降低因人为疏忽导致的合规风险

     结论 综上所述,服务器自动化运行是现代IT基础设施不可或缺的一部分

    它不仅简化了运维流程,提高了工作效率,还增强了系统的稳定性和安全性,为企业的数字化转型和持续创新提供了有力支持

    随着技术的不断进步,未来服务器的自动化水平将进一步提升,为企业带来更加高效、智能、安全的IT服务体验

    

M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
企业级数据架构:MySQL递归查询在组织权限树中的高级应用实践
企业级MySQL索引优化实战:高并发场景下的索引设计与调优
企业级MySQL时间管理实践:高并发场景下的性能优化与时区解决方案